DK11 LLP is a 2011 Land Rover Range Rover in Black with a 2,926cc diesel engine. This vehicle has been through 15 MOT tests with a personal pass rate of 86.7%.
Across all 2011 Land Rover Range Rover models, the average MOT pass rate is 80.8% with a typical mileage of 80,413 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Land Rover Range Rover fails its MOT is brake pipe excessively corroded, accounting for 63,439 recorded failures. If you're considering buying DK11 LLP, it's worth having these areas checked by a mechanic before committing.
The Land Rover Range Rover typically stays on UK roads for around 39 years. At 15 years old, this Land Rover Range Rover is still in the earlier part of its expected life.
